Estonia communication tower foundation laid
The cornerstone was laid on 30 September 1975, and the building was inaugurated 11 July 1980 (although the first transmission took place in 1979). The Tallinn TV Tower (Tallinna teletorn) is a 314 m high free-standing structure with an observation deck, built to provide better telecommunication services for the 1980 Moscow Summer Olympics regatta event. Hosting capacity studies using planning tools used to identify the maximum PV integration level in distribution system. High PV penetration can create overvoltages and voltage fluctuations in the network, which are major concerns for the grid operator.

Under the Unserved Areas Electrification Programme, wind speeds were monitored via the installation of measuring towers in the following areas: Orealla, Region 6, Jawalla, Region 7, Campbelltown, Region 8, Yupukari, Region 9 but the wind speeds were not very attractive. The Juba Solar Power Station is a proposed 20 MW (27,000 hp) solar power plant in South Sudan.
